A dressing can either unify or highlight distinct elements, and this vinaigrette performs both roles. Freshly squeezed citrus—orange and lemon—adds brightness, while a touch of honey rounds sharp edges. Dijon mustard emulsifies the oil into a glossy coat that clings to greens and beets alike. Salt and pepper adjust the final balance, ensuring the earthy sweetness doesn’t dominate. The result is a lively, well-rounded sauce that respects each ingredient. Served warm, it invites the cheese to melt, the beets to release their sugars, and the lentils to mingle with the greens in a single, satisfying bite.

Level of refinement comes from preparation details that matter in the final bite. Rinse lentils thoroughly to remove dust, then simmer with aromatics like bay leaf and garlic to deepen flavor. Let beet slices cool slightly after roasting so their edges stay intact but not tough. Toast walnuts just until they emit a fragrant aroma, keeping an eye so they don’t burn. When assembling, drizzle vinaigrette over the greens first, then add the warm elements so the flavors permeate evenly. The goal is to achieve a mosaic of sensations: the softness of cheese, the crunch of walnuts, and the bright lift from citrus.

The health benefits of this salad extend beyond its taste. Beets bring nitrates that can support circulation, while lentils offer protein and fiber for fullness that lasts. Goat cheese provides calcium and a gentle tang that satisfies without heaviness. Walnuts supply heart-healthy fats and a satisfying crunch that encourages mindful chewing. The citrus vinaigrette contributes vitamin C, helping with iron absorption from greens and beets. This dish can anchor a multi-course meal or stand proudly on its own as a complete lunch. For those who appreciate batch-friendly cooking, this salad scales beautifully. Roasted beets and lentils can be prepared ahead and kept refrigerated, then brought together with greens and warm cheese just before serving. The citrus vinaigrette holds well in a jar, allowing you to adjust acidity to taste at the last moment.
